Cucumber Salad with Cilantro and Lime

This simple cucumber salad with a delicious cilantro lime dressing is the perfect healthy side dish when you crave something refreshing and crunchy.

Prep Time
5 mins
Total Time
5 mins
Servings: 4
Calories: 85 kcal
Course: Salad
Cuisine: American

Ingredients

  • ⅓ cup lime juice about 3 limes*
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• ¼ teaspoon pepper
  • 2 cucumbers sliced
  • ¼ bunch cilantro chopped

Instructions

  1. In a large bowl, combine the lime juice, olive oil, salt, and pepper. Mix to combine the dressing.
  2. Slice the cucumbers as thick or thin as you prefer, and place them in the large bowl with the cilantro lime dressing. I like mine pretty thin but enough to still have a crunch texture.
  3. Add the chopped cilantro on top and toss to combine, and coat all the cucumber slices with the dressing.
  4. Taste for seasoning and add a little more salt if needed. This also depends on the size of the cucumbers and how much lime juice your limes yield.
  5. Serve immediately, or refrigerate the cucumber salad for 30 minutes to absorb the zestiness from the lime dressing.

Notes

  • *Each lime yields approximately 2 tablespoons of juice. I like to make the acid-to-oil ratio 3:1 for this, so I recommend 6 tablespoons (⅓ cup) of lime juice in total.
